Suwanee Turf Conditions

Suwanee's Gwinnett clay is dense and holds water longer than sandy soils, which actually works in your favor with pet turf. Natural grass struggles here because that clay doesn't drain well enough to handle both Georgia's summer humidity and concentrated pet use. Artificial turf solves that problem—we install it with a perforated backing and engineered base that channels water through the clay instead of pooling on top. Shade is another consideration. Lots of Suwanee properties have mature trees, especially in the Shadowbrook area, which means you're not fighting UV damage like homes in full sun. That said, the turf still holds up beautifully because it's UV-stabilized. Does artificial pet turf handle Suwanee's humidity and clay drainage?

Yes. We build a drainage system under the turf that works specifically with Gwinnett clay. Water moves through the perforated backing into a gravel base layer, then down through the clay. It won't puddle or trap moisture like natural grass does here. Summer heat and humidity don't damage the turf—it's designed for exactly these conditions.

Will pet urine stain or damage the turf in my Suwanee yard?

Not at all. Pet turf is made from materials specifically resistant to urine and enzymes. We recommend rinsing heavy-traffic areas with a hose every few weeks, which also keeps the turf fresh. Solid waste rinses away easily, and odor doesn't build up like it does in natural grass.
